Is hydroxy propyl methyl cellulose vegan?

Hydroxy propyl methyl cellulose is a vegan food ingredient.

So, what is hydroxy propyl methyl cellulose?

Hydroxypropyl methylcellulose (HPMC) is a versatile food ingredient derived from cellulose, a natural polymer found in plants. HPMC is widely used in food products as a thickener, stabilizer, and emulsifier. It has excellent water retention properties, which make it ideal for use in bakery products, dairy products, and sauces. HPMC is also used in vegetarian and vegan products to mimic the texture and mouthfeel of meat. It is a safe and non-toxic ingredient approved for use in food by regulatory agencies worldwide.
